Omron NPN Photoelectric Sensor E3Z-L66 Technical Specifications

SpecificationValue
Sensing MethodDiffuse-reflective
Sensing Distance90 + 30 mm (white paper, 100 x 100 mm)
Light SourceRed LED (650 nm)
Power Supply Voltage12 to 24 VDC±10%, ripple (p-p): 10% max.
Output configurationNPN
Connection MethodStandard M8 connector
Current Consumption30 mA max.
Control OutputLoad power supply voltage: 26.4 VDC max., Load current: 100 mA max. Residual voltage: Load current of less than 10 mA: 1 V max. Load current of 10 to 100 mA: 2 V max.
Operation ModeLight-ON/Dark-ON selectable
Response TimeOperate or reset: 1 ms max.
Sensitivity AdjustmentOne-turn adjuster
IndicatorsOperation indicator (orange) Stability indicator (green)
Ambient IlluminationIncandescent lamp: 3,000 lx max. Sunlight: 10,000 lx max.
Ambient Temperature RangeOperating: −25 to 55°C, Some connector models: −40°C to 55°C, Storage: −40 to 70°C (with no icing or condensation)
Ambient Humidity RangeOperating: 35% to 85%, Storage: 35% to 95% (with no condensation)
Insulation Resistance20 MΩ min. at 500 VDC
Dielectric Strength1,000 VAC, 50/60 Hz for 1 min
Vibration ResistanceDestruction: 10 to 55 Hz, 1.5 mm double amplitude for 2 hours each in X, Y, and Z directions
Shock ResistanceDestruction: 500 m/s2 3 times each in X, Y, and Z directions
Protection CircuitsReversed power supply polarity protection, Output short-circuit protection, Mutual interference prevention, and Reversed output polarity protection
Degree of ProtectionIEC, IP67
MaterialPBT (polybutylene terephthalate), Modified polyarylate
WeightApprox. 20 g
